Blue Angels Announce New 2017 - 2018 Executive Officer

May 23rd, 2016

PENSACOLA, Fla. - The U.S. Navy Blue Angels today announced the selection of their new Executive Officer for the 2017 - 2018 air show seasons.

The Chief of Naval Air Training has selected Navy Cmdr. Matt Kaslik to succeed Cmdr. Bob Flynn.

“Cmdr. Kaslik is a highly-qualified officer and outstanding leader,” said Cmdr. Ryan Bernacchi, Blue Angels commanding officer and flight leader. "The team will be sad to say goodbye to Cmdr. Flynn, but are also lucky to have had the opportunity to select such an outstanding and seasoned professional, such as Cmdr. Kaslik. I look forward to welcoming him to the Blue Angels.”

Cmdr. Kaslik, 43, is a native of The Woodlands, Texas. He attended the U.S. Naval Academy, Annapolis, Maryland, and graduated in 1995. He is a Naval Flight Officer and currently assigned to the U.S. Naval Academy.
